Lithium isotopes have many advantageous characteristics as geochemical tracers for a wide range of geological processes, covering fluid/melt-mineral interactions from the Earth’s surface to the mantle. The Yamrang Pegmatite in the Ikhabu Field, Eastern Nepal is Nepal’s primary source of aquamarine.
